WebExamples of Inference in Literature Example 1 “I think, therefore I am.” (Rene Descartes) This might be the most famous inference in the history of philosophy. It’s pretty sound, logically, but in fact it contains a hidden assumption (i.e. it’s an enthymeme)! The hidden assumption is: all thinking things are.
